Saigon named a world’s best street-food city
(17:25:50 PM 24/04/2015)
But the streets of HCM City are paved with more than beef broth and French bread, says Thrillist.
From sprawling markets to sidewalk stands, the food of the city is a mosaic of savoury soups, fired meats, and fried crustaceans.
Naturally, beef broth pho is huge, with chicken broth just as widely available. Crabs range from stir-fried with tamarind to soupified with thick udon-esque noodles in bánh canh cua. And while banh mi flourishes, don't sleep on the city's turmeric-loaded banh xeo crispy pancakes.

Farmers ignore shrimp warning
(Tinmoitruong.vn) - Farmers in Bac Lieu Province are expanding their white-legged shrimp ponds in unzoned areas despite warnings from local authorities that it could damage the environment and cause outbreaks of disease.
